Donald Trump said he will encourage Russian attacks on Europeans who owe NATO

donald trump He said that, if he wins the presidential elections in the United States, I would not defend NATO countries that are in arrears with their payments and that even would encourage Russia to attack them.

The former American president and presidential candidate for the Republican Party often reproaches members of the North Atlantic Treaty Organization (NATO) of not sufficiently funding the military alliance led by USA

In his speech during a political act last night in the state of South Carolina, where the next primaries will be Republican Party On February 24, Trump mentioned a conversation with a president of the NATO, without specifying who.

“One of the presidents of a great country stood up and said ‘Well, sir, if we don’t pay and Russia attacks us: Will you protect us?'” said the magnate before revealing his response.

“No, I wouldn’t protect them, in fact I would encourage (Russia) to do whatever they want. They must pay their debts,” he said.reported the AFP news agency.

What the White House said about Trump’s statements

This statement is given after Trump, the favorite of the Republicans and very likely rival of the president Joe Biden in the November elections, pressured Republican lawmakers in Congress to sink a bill that included aid for Ukraine.

“Encouraging invasions of our closest allies by murderous regimes is appalling and deranged,” was the White House’s reaction. on Saturday through his spokesman Andrew Bates.

“Rather than calling for war and promoting chaos, President Biden will continue to support American leadership,” he added.

NATO’s reaction to Trump’s statements

NATO Secretary General Jens Stoltenberg, stated on Sunday that Donald Trump’s statements on the possibility of stopping defending Alliance countries whose financial contribution is insufficient “they undermine everyone’s safety.”

“Any suggestion that allies will not defend each other undermines the security of everyone, including that of the United States, and exposes American and European soldiers to greater risk“he declared Stoltenberg it’s a statement.
